- Seasonality plays a big role in retail.
- The weeks leading up to Christmas are the most important time of the year for most retailers in the United States
- The reason is that consumers stock up for the holidays and spend a lot of money on gifts for their loved ones.
- Did you know that we are currently in the middle of the second largest seasonal event for retailers in the U.S.?
- With total spending exceeding $80 billion, back-to-school/college season is harder on Americans’ credit cards than Mother’s Day, Easter and Valentine’s Day combined.
